Soldiers pass out after training course

Accra, Dec. 20, GNA - Three hundred and ninety-three soldiers on Thursday successfully passed out after a six-month Basic Infantry Training course at the Army Recruit Training School, Accra The soldiers were taken through drills, physical training, minor tactic, military law, weapon handling and marksmanship. Brigadier General Anthony Amedoh, Director General of Training, charged the new recruits to rise beyond personal considerations, put Ghana first and remained loyal to the constitution. He cautioned them to desist from private debt collection, the guarding of lands or settlements in dispute without being officially authorised.

Brig. Gen. Amedoh urged the soldiers to be disciplined and prove to their civilian counterparts that they had undergone military training and acquired discipline which should be emulated. The overall Best Recruit Award went to Private Agyapong Boateng; Private Soka Stanley was adjudged the Best in Drill, whiles Private Henry Sawyer was the Best in Academics. 20 Dec. 07
